Asian Two Panel Table Screen Flowering Prunus with Songbird

About the Item

Colorful Asian two panel byobu screen featuring a blossoming prunus tree with a songbird perched on its branch. Vibrant ink and color pigments applied to a golden silk ground. The painting is signed and titled "Early Spring" with two seals by the artist, Tingzhi. The image is set in an ebonized lacquered frame with a silk brocade border and patinated brass hardware. Very good condition with fading and light water stains on silk. From an estate in San Francisco, CA.
